Its absorption band extends from 800 nm to 1200 nm and peaks at around 1060nm with a really massive absorption cross section. Passive Q-switched lasers incorporating Cr:YAG crystals are already extensively created at inexpensive and with decreased method dimension and weight.

About thermal influences on irradiated tissues, the higher absorption in the Er:YAG laser into h2o minimizes thermal influences to the encompassing tissues in the course of irradiation. If the Er:YAG laser was utilized for an incision of porcine gingiva inside a Speak to mode, the development of the coagulated layer was very skinny, approximately 18 and 38 µm in thickness with and with out h2o spray, respectively, in comparison to 138 µm for Nd:YAG and diode lasers and 163 µm for CO2 laser [20].
